Early details of when free parking will be in operation for Christmas shoppers has been announced.

Preston City Council is making its Market Hall car park ‘free after 5pm’ for those heading into the city centre to find presents.

It is proposing the free parking will be in place for the Christmas lights switch on of Saturday 25 November (from 5pm).

It then kicks in properly on Thursday 7 December to Sunday 10 December, again from Thursday 14 December to Sunday 17 December and again from Thursday 21 December to Sunday 23 December.

All dates are free parking from 5pm until midnight.

A report by council officers states: “The Council has been supporting the hugely successful festive free parking initiative for several years.

“It is envisaged that the income forgone from these proposals will be similar to the annual festive free parking loss of income that is currently reflected within the Market Car Parks income targets.

“The council replies upon car parking income to support public services and, for many years, has experienced a slight decline in car parking income like many other city centre car park providers.”

Council officers warn if free parking is not offered it could result in customers parking on main roads instead, where restrictions are not enforceable during the evening for late night shopping.

As well as the city council the University of Central Lancashire is also offering free parking on its Victoria (PR1 7AY) and Leighton Street (PR1 8RU) car parks.

Free parking will be from 6pm to 9pm from 24 November to 22 December on weekdays, until 7pm on Saturdays and until 6pm on Sundays.

It also continues the free parking on both these car parks from Crhistmas Eve until 2 January until 7pm.
